Reporting to the Senior Manager, Policy & Governance, you will work with internal and external partners to support LCBO policy development and help implement changes to the beverage alcohol marketplace in Ontario. In addition to providing research and decision support, you will perform program administration tasks, prepare briefing materials and presentation decks.If you want to demonstrate your developed strategic and analytic capabilities, then this is the role for you!About the Role
Conduct research and provide recommendations and support to departments, the LCBO’s Board and Senior Management, and the Government of Ontario on governance, legislative and regulatory matters.
Prepare and provide briefing notes, correspondence and presentations to support the organization in managing issues and developing recommendations on policies and programs.
Develop relationships with LCBO partners, stay up to date with public policy developments and government directives, policies, legislation, or regulations related to the LCBO.
Support LCBO’s program administration responsibilities under the Liquor Control Act of Ontario by liaising with suppliers, distributors, and retailers, as well as preparing internal briefing materials and documents to support decision-making.
Seek and implement opportunities to improve the efficient delivery of LCBO programs from an end-user perspective.
